MIMO Type
The MIMO Type parameter controls
the use of the second RF antenna port.
In Matrix A/B mode, the Mercury
transceiver automatically chooses the
appropriate operating mode according
to the packet error rate (PER)
performance of the wireless channel.
None
None, Matrix A, Matrix A/B
HARQ
BS only. This is the Base Station
parameter that enables the use of
Hybrid Automatic Repeat Request.
Enabled
Enabled, Disabled
Protection Margin
SU only. Protection margin for adaptive
modulation.
3 dB
0 to 10
Hysteresis Margin
SU only. A number of decibels of SNR
added to the maximum SNR required
before shifting to the next higher
modulation and FEC rate.
3 dB
0 to 10 dB
ARQ/HARQ Settings
ARQ
BS only. This is the Base Station
parameter that enables the use of
Automatic Repeat Request.
Disabled
Enabled, Disabled
ARQ Block Size
BS only. The Block Size specifies the
number of bytes that are placed into an
ARQ block. The ARQ block is the basic
unit of exchange in the ARQ protocol.
64 bytes
16 to 1024 bytes
ARQ Window Size
BS only. The Window Size specifies
the number of ARQ blocks in the ARQ
Window. The ARQ Window is the
number of blocks that can be
outstanding at one time.
512 blocks
1 to 1024 blocks
ARQ Block
Lifetime
BS only. The Block Lifetime specifies
how long an ARQ block is considered
valid after the block’s initial
transmission. If the receiver does not
acknowledge the block within the
lifetime, the block is discarded.
250 msec
0 to 655 msec
ARQ Transmitter
Delay
BS only. Length of time ARQ
transmitter waits before repeating an
unacknowledged packet.
35 msec
1 to 655 msec
ARQ Receiver
Delay (BS only)
ARQ delay at the receiver in
milliseconds
35 msec
1 to 655 msec
HARQ Category
SU only. This is the Subscriber
parameter that selects the type of
Hybrid Automatic Repeat Request that
is used.
3
1 to 4
